CHD5 gene (rs9434741) might be a genetic risk factor for infertility in non-obstructive azoospermia and severe oligozoospermia.

Inability to conceive is one of the health concerns. Chromodomain helicase DNA-binding protein5 (CHD5) gene is a major regulator in the replacement of histone proteins with protamines, the chromatin remodelling in spermatogenesis process. Thus, functional SNPs in this gene can disrupt sperm development. This study aimed to investigate the relationship between CHD5 polymorphism (rs9434741) and male infertility....
